Subject: Q2 cash-flow forecast — quick heads up

Team, the Q2 forecast for Tillbrook Goods is mostly on track. Collections improved after the Renner account settled, but the Westhaven expansion will squeeze us in May. We're holding about three weeks of buffer, which is tighter than I'd like. Full model lands in the shared folder Thursday. One planning item to flag before then.

management briefing: Headcount on the Praok team goes from 16 to 91 by the end of March. Gross margin on Praok came in at 2 percent against a plan of 26 percent.

Subject: FareForge rules engine 1.9 shipped

Hi support folks, FareForge 1.9 updates the shipping-fee rules engine so zone overrides now evaluate before promotional waivers, fixing the double-discount cases you escalated. Legacy rule sets are migrated automatically on first load; no merchant action needed. If a customer reports a fee mismatch, ask them to quote the trace token shown below.

pipeline stamp: htk4_66df

**Ticket: Config drift on VramScope profilers**

Hey new folks — heads up that the GPU memory profiling boxes have drifted again. Someone hand-edited sampling intervals on two hosts last sprint and never committed it, so dashboards from those machines don't match the rest. Please don't edit configs live; change the repo and redeploy. For reference, the canonical settings every profiler host should match are these.

settings of yawif-yafop:
[druys]
port = 9000
region = south-3
host = druys.zemvarsoft.internal
team = frador
timeout_ms = 3000
retries = 4

## Further reading

The Glimmerpane consent banner rolls out in three waves by region. Users who decline get essential cookies only; preferences sync across devices after login. Common tickets: banner reappearing (clear stale consent record), missing translations (wave 2 locales only), and layout overlap on older browsers. Do not promise opt-out of essential cookies. Escalate legal questions to the Trustdesk queue. Wave schedule, known issues, and canned replies are kept on the internal page below.

operations page: https://confluence.lumicsys.internal/projects/display/projects/display